Matt Keas started working for Midland Marketing in August of 2008 in Hays as the Central Area Manager and Feed Department Manager. In 2010 he moved to Plainville to become the North Area Manager. Matt grew up on a family farm northeast of Plainville where he was active in 4-H and FFA showing steers and hogs. He graduated from Plainville High School and attended the Colby Community College Farm and Ranch Management program. He later attended Fort Hays State University and received a degree in Agri-Business. Matt lived in Kentucky and Missouri for 20 years and held jobs as A Financial Analyst and a Cost Accountant. Matt and his wife Pat have two children, Nicole and Dustin. Nicole and her husband Jonathan Berkley live in Stockton with their children, and Dustin and his wife Ashley live in Durham, North Carolina with their children.
Tim Bouchey joined Midland Marketing in 2011 as the Palco Location Coordinator, then became the Plainville Location Coordinator in October of 2013. Tim has previously worked with contractors in the Stockton area and with a roofing company in Eureka, California. He has also been a successful owner of his own roofing company for 11 years. Tim grew up on a farm south of Woodston, Kansas. He graduated from Stockton High School while helping on his parents’ farm driving tractors and working cattle. He attended Beloit Vocational School and graduated from their Construction Department. Tim and his wife Karen have two children: Blake and Brady.
Lee Niblock joined Midland Marketing in 2002 and served in North Area Sales. Before joining Midland, he was a Manager and Chemical Applicator at Stockton Ag Products for 14 years. Lee is also a Certified Commercial Applicator 1A and CCA Certified Crop Adviser. Previously, he has also been a St. Thomas Church Board Member, President and Zone Chairman of the Lions Club, Chairman of the Extension Council Board, and Knights of Columbus Financial Secretary. Lee grew up on a farm northeast of Logan, Kansas whose operation was mostly wheat and cattle. He worked with his father’s crew and custom harvested from southern Kansas to Montana for 8 years. He attended Northwest Area Technical College and received a degree in Diesel Mechanics. Lee and his wife Theresa have been married for 32 years. They have two children, Andrew and Rebekah, and a granddaughter, Gabriella. In his free time, Lee enjoys hunting and farming.
Pat Muir served as Agronomy Salesman in Palco and North Area manager for Midland Marketing from 2008 to 2014. In March of 2020 he assumed his current role in North Area Agronomy Sales. Prior to working at Midland, Patrick worked in Sales and as Location Manager for Nutrien Ag Solutions. He is currently the President of the Phillips/Rooks County Extension board. He grew up on his family farm north of Stockton and has been involved in farming for his entire life. After one semester at a junior college, Patrick entered the workforce. Pat and his wife, Tialisa, have been married for 34 years. Their son Heath and his wife Lacy have two children: Lane and Cohen. In his free time, Pat enjoys fishing, hunting, and golfing.
